Poly Medicure Limited (BOM:531768)
India flag India · Delayed Price · Currency is INR
1,610.05
+38.90 (2.48%)
At close: Jan 22, 2026

Poly Medicure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 20212016 - 2020
Period Ending
Jan '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21 2016 - 2020
161,172227,182152,47891,44590,99078,392
Upgrade
Market Cap Growth
-42.64%48.99%66.74%0.50%16.07%277.05%
Upgrade
Enterprise Value
152,744216,276151,03189,45388,31379,124
Upgrade
Last Close Price
1590.102238.171584.11948.29941.42809.19
Upgrade
PE Ratio
44.6767.1059.0451.0162.1157.69
Upgrade
Forward PE
39.6115.9715.9715.9715.9715.97
Upgrade
PS Ratio
9.4113.6111.088.209.869.97
Upgrade
PB Ratio
5.508.2110.377.378.378.12
Upgrade
P/TBV Ratio
6.128.3810.777.688.788.57
Upgrade
P/FCF Ratio
-----332.16
Upgrade
P/OCF Ratio
60.4894.4957.3147.8673.6966.02
Upgrade
EV/Sales Ratio
8.9212.9510.988.029.5710.06
Upgrade
EV/EBITDA Ratio
33.0947.8342.2233.4141.7037.23
Upgrade
EV/EBIT Ratio
41.1358.2050.9742.0455.3347.42
Upgrade
EV/FCF Ratio
-222.95----335.26
Upgrade
Debt / Equity Ratio
0.080.070.120.120.120.14
Upgrade
Debt / EBITDA Ratio
0.530.400.480.550.600.64
Upgrade
Debt / FCF Ratio
-----5.82
Upgrade
Asset Turnover
0.520.660.800.760.710.79
Upgrade
Inventory Turnover
1.822.212.272.172.382.21
Upgrade
Quick Ratio
3.044.281.651.882.543.20
Upgrade
Current Ratio
3.895.182.402.753.464.11
Upgrade
Return on Equity (ROE)
13.11%15.99%19.05%15.39%14.27%19.41%
Upgrade
Return on Assets (ROA)
6.87%9.20%10.78%9.00%7.67%10.47%
Upgrade
Return on Invested Capital (ROIC)
14.42%17.96%18.16%16.46%15.05%18.95%
Upgrade
Return on Capital Employed (ROCE)
11.80%13.20%19.70%16.60%13.90%15.90%
Upgrade
Earnings Yield
2.25%1.49%1.69%1.96%1.61%1.73%
Upgrade
FCF Yield
-0.43%-0.40%-0.07%-0.53%-0.35%0.30%
Upgrade
Dividend Yield
0.22%0.16%0.19%0.32%0.27%0.31%
Upgrade
Payout Ratio
8.38%8.96%11.13%13.37%16.32%-
Upgrade
Buyback Yield / Dilution
-5.59%-3.36%0.00%-0.06%-7.64%-0.99%
Upgrade
Total Shareholder Return
-5.37%-3.20%0.19%0.26%-7.37%-0.68%
Upgrade
Updated Sep 30,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.